Understanding UPVC Door Frames
UPVC represents a substantial advancement in structure products technology. Unlike standard PVC, which contains plasticizers that make it versatile, UPVC goes through a specific production procedure that gets rid of these ingredients. The outcome is a rigid, long lasting product that keeps its shape and structural integrity under different ecological conditions. UPVC door frames have ended up being progressively popular in modern-day construction and renovation tasks due to their remarkable mix of efficiency attributes and cost-effectiveness.
The product displays impressive resistance to weathering, moisture, and chemical direct exposure. Unlike wood, which can warp, rot, or require regular painting, UPVC maintains its appearance and functionality with very little upkeep. This resilience makes it especially ideal for outside door applications where frames need to endure the aspects every year.

Pre-Installation Preparation
Thorough preparation before installation substantially impacts the outcome. Property owners should initially get rid of the existing door frame carefully, making sure not to damage the surrounding wall structure. This process involves getting rid of the door itself, then separating the frame from the wall using suitable tools. Any harmed or deteriorated wall sections need to be repaired before continuing with the new setup.
Accurate measurements form the cornerstone of effective door frame setup. read more recommend measuring the door opening at three points: the leading, middle, and bottom. The last dimensions should show the smallest of these measurements to ensure an appropriate fit. Furthermore, determining the diagonal measurements helps validate that the opening is square, as considerable inconsistencies may need restorative action before setup.
Checking the structural stability of the surrounding wall shows similarly important. The wall needs to be capable of securely anchoring the brand-new door frame. In some cases, particularly with older homes, extra assistances or structural modifications may be required to make sure a solid structure for the setup.

Frame Assembly and Positioning
Begin by assembling the door frame areas according to the manufacturer's instructions. The majority of UPVC door frames arrive in 3 or 4 pieces that link at the corners using screw repairings or snap-fit mechanisms. Guarantee all joints are tight and safe and secure before proceeding, as any weak point in the frame structure will jeopardize the final setup.
Position the put together frame within the door opening, using wood shims to achieve the proper height and level. The frame needs to sit on a suitable surface area-- preferably a concrete sill or dealt with timber limit-- that provides appropriate assistance and defense versus wetness increasing from listed below. Using a spirit level, validate that both the frame sides and top are perfectly horizontal and vertical.
Securing and Insulation
After attaining proper positioning, protect the frame to the wall structure through the pre-drilled fixing points. Generally, these points lie at intervals of 600mm along the frame sides. Use proper wall anchors to guarantee safe fixation, particularly in masonry where the dealings with must permeate sufficiently into the substrate. Avoid over-tightening, which can misshape the frame profile.
As soon as secured, address the gaps in between the frame and the surrounding wall. Expanding foam, used carefully and allowed to cure completely, supplies efficient thermal and acoustic insulation while keeping flexibility to accommodate small structural movements. After the foam has cured, any excess should be trimmed flush with the wall surface.

Common Installation Mistakes to Avoid
Even knowledgeable installers can encounter challenges throughout UPVC door frame installation. Awareness of common mistakes assists ensure successful results and prevents expensive callbacks or repair work. One frequent error involves inadequate factor to consider of opening dimensions, leading to frames that are either too little (requiring extreme filling) or too large (necessitating tough cutting).
Inappropriate anchoring represents another significant issue. Frames repaired only to drywall or inadequate plug fixings will eventually loosen under regular use, particularly for frequently used entryway doors. The repairing pattern should engage structural aspects of the wall, with adequately robust dealings with at routine periods throughout the frame boundary.
Disregarding proper drain and ventilation can result in long-term issues. While UPVC itself resists moisture damage, inadequate ventilation within cavity closers or in between frame layers can promote condensation issues. Likewise, threshold information need to enable for water drainage to prevent build-up that could compromise seals or surrounding products.
Preserving Your UPVC Door Frame
Once installed, UPVC door frames need minimal continuous maintenance to keep their appearance and performance. Routine cleansing with a moderate cleaning agent solution eliminates accumulated dirt and prevents the progressive loss of surface finish that can take place in metropolitan or industrial environments. Avoid abrasive cleaners or tools that could scratch the frame surface area.
Periodic examination of weather seals and moving parts ensures continued efficiency. seals that show indications of breaking, hardening, or separation needs to be changed immediately to keep weatherproofing and energy performance. Hinges and locking systems gain from annual lubrication using appropriate penetrating oils to prevent stiffness and wear.
Regularly Asked Questions About UPVC Door Frame Installation
For how long does a normal UPVC door frame setup take?
An expert installation normally needs in between four and 6 hours for a basic door opening, assuming no complications develop from the existing structure or opening conditions. Do it yourself setups may require extra time, particularly for those with restricted experience in door fitting. Complex circumstances including structural modifications or non-standard opening sizes naturally extend the timeline.
Can UPVC door frames be installed in any type of wall construction?
UPVC door frames are ideal for a lot of standard wall constructions, including brick, block, timber frame, and steel frame systems. Nevertheless, the repairing approach and proper anchors differ according to the substrate. Cavity wall building and constructions need unique factors to consider relating to cavity trays and wetness barriers. Consulting with an expert or the frame manufacturer helps determine any specific requirements for non-standard wall types.
Do UPVC door frames need special permits or building policy approval?
Building regulations apply to door installations where substantial structural changes occur, such as broadening an existing opening or installing a brand-new door where none existed formerly. Merely changing an existing door frame in an existing opening usually falls under allowed advancement in a lot of jurisdictions. Nevertheless, guidelines regarding fire safety, ease of access, and energy performance might use in specific scenarios. Contacting regional authorities supplies clarity on any requirements.
What should I do if my UPVC door frame ends up being harmed?
Small surface area damage such as scratches can often be attended to utilizing specialized UPVC repair work kits or fillers designed for this purpose. More substantial damage, including structural cracks or warping, normally needs part replacement. Lots of makers offer extra parts for their item ranges, though availability may be restricted for older setups. In many cases, complete frame replacement proves more economical than extensive repairs.
How do I know if my existing door opening is suitable for a UPVC frame?
A suitable opening ought to be structurally sound, without any considerable wear and tear in the surrounding wall structure. The measurements need to enable proper clearances around the frame-- typically 10-15mm on each side and the top, with the bottom determined by threshold requirements. The opening should be reasonably square, though slight irregularities can be accommodated through adjustable fixing systems and mindful packaging throughout setup.
